Originally Posted by torps
Does anyone ride in central park at night other than with the group ride the first friday of the month? Haven't been.. just wondering how safe it is.
Torps, I ride a couple of nights a week. It seems pretty safe to me. There are cops stationed on the east & west sides, before Harlem Hill & on the south side.

I usually ride between 8:30-11pm. You won't find a ton of bikers riding after 10:30 or so, but there are a surprising amount of people in the park until midnite. Joggers, walkers, peeps walking their dogs, tourists, etc.

It's worth riding with a front & rear light. Lots of wrong way cyclists & runners in there after dark. And the occasional random Park vehicle.
